Motion Carried. <br />AWARD OF BIDS FOR CIF' PROJECT, PHASE 2 <br />Pursuant to Chapter 429 of the Public Improvement Code, the City has <br />proceeded with the securing of bids for the City's CIP road project, Phase <br />2. Bid specifications were prepared so as to show both bids for the CIF <br />and bids for the road improvements for Round Latae Addition. The City <br />received bids from Valley Paving, Inc., Tower Asphalt, Inc., Alexander <br />Construction Company, Inc., and Hardrives, Inc. The bids ranged from <br />$851,761.06 to $1,051,517.54 for the CIP and from $53,679.80 to $59,979.08 <br />for the Round Lake Addition subdivision improvements. The recommendations <br />involves only that portion of the bids dealing with the City's CIP <br />project. The City Council authorized the financing of this project in the <br />amount of $1,210,000. The initial financing did not include that portion <br />of 132nd Street from Goodview Avenue east to Homestead Avenue. In that <br />the bids have come in under the projected costs, the funding is available <br />for they making of improvements originally authorized for all of 132nd <br />Street from County Road 8A west to Goodview Avenue. Howard k;uusisto <br />submitted a report regarding the cost of that portion of IZ2nd Street from <br />Goadview Avenue to Henna Avenue, and from Goodview Avenue to Homestead <br />Avenue. If the City Council opts to delete a portion of the 132nd <br />project, the low bid will be reduced by the amount identified in the City <br />Engineer's letter. The City will not proceed with construction until the <br />appropriate DNR permits have been secured. The starting date for the <br />project will be based on the City's Notice to Proceed. The City Engineer <br />is recommending approval of the project as bid, and award of the contract <br />to the low bidder, Valley Paving, Shakopee, MN. The roads to be improved <br />are as follows: 130th Street from County State Aid Highway #8A west to <br />Irish Avenue, Irish Avenue from 130th Street south to County State Aid <br />Highway #7, 125th Street from Goodview Avenue east to Homestead Drive, <br />132nd Street from Goodview Avenue east to County Road #8A, Homestead <br />Avenue from 132nd Street north to 147th Street, Henna Avenue (aka 128th <br />Street) from 132nd Street south to Hilo Avenue, and Hilo Avenue from Henna <br />Avenue (aka 128th Street) south to 125th Street. The proposed resolution <br />provides for the awarding of the low bid, and authorizes the administrator <br />to make individual Change Orders up to $5,000 during the course of project <br />construction. The resolution also authorizes the engineer- to proceed with <br />the necessary staking and additional inspection during project. <br />construction. <br />
